Mission

To enhance the mission of southwest tn community college through financial support of programs and facilities to broaden educational opportunities for students, faculty and staff.

Programs

1 program

State collaborative on reform education ("score") and women's foundation for a greater memphis provide scholarships and educational support to minority men and women.

Expenses: $40KGrants: $40K
